However, only a selected few have had the pleasure of enjoying it. Cuban cigars now come in different shapes and sizes such as the ‘torpedo’ and the ever so popular and loved the ‘Corona’. In fact, my personal favorite is size is the Robusto. I feel like it’s just perfect because it usually takes about fifty minutes to smoke it and the construction of my personal favorite, the Cohiba Robusto is phenomenal.
Plus their are so many other brands available and you know what that means? All kinds of different sizes and flavors. Cuban cigars are known for their flavors and the beautiful aromas. After the Cohiba, their is the Montecristo, the Partagas and about fifteen more that you can choose from. Truly you can find the flavor that is just right for you.
